@charset "utf-8";
/*----------消虛線---------*/
a {noFocusLine:expression(this.onFocus=this.blur()); text-decoration:none;}      /* For IE, onFocus 的 F 要大寫*/
:focus {-moz-outline-style: none}                         /* For Firefox */

body{background:url(../../images/temp_a/bg.jpg) center bottom no-repeat;overflow-x:hidden}

/*----------網頁png----------*/
div, img { behavior:url(../../images/temp_a/iepngfix.htc);}
body{color:#666;font-size:13px;font-family: Arial, Helvetica, sans-serif, "新細明體", "細明體";padding:0;margin:0; }

#webcall{display:none;}
/* ------------- all ------------- */
#top_bg { width:100%;min-width:1000px; height:1000px;_background:url(../../images/temp_a/top_bg.png) center top no-repeat transparent;}
#top{width:1000px;height:166px;margin:0 auto;position:relative;overflow:hidden;zoom:1;}
.logo{float:left; display:block;}

.change{ position:relative; float:right; display:none;}
.language{color:#777;font-size:14px;position:absolute; top:18px;right:-5px}
.language a { color:#777;margin:0 5px;}
.language a:active, .language a:hover{ color:#000;}
.lang2  {background:url(../../images/temp_a/mail.gif) no-repeat scroll 0px 2px transparent;padding-left:18px;}

.menu_top { font-size:16px; color:#000; font-weight:bold; text-align: center;float:right; 
display:block; width:100%; margin:10px 0 0 0; padding:8px 0 8px 0; border-top:1px solid #7f7f7f;border-bottom:1px solid #7f7f7f;}
.menu_top a { color:#666; display:inline-block; font-weight:bold; height:22px; padding:0 22px; margin:0 23px}
.menu_top a:hover {	color:#e60012;background:url(../../images/temp_a/mn_bg.png) no-repeat 0px 2px; padding-left:px}
.change {float:right;display:block; height:44px;margin:2px 0 0 0;border-top:1px solid #7f7f7f;border-bottom:1px solid #7f7f7f}
.change ul li{float:left;display:block;cursor:pointer;list-style:none;}
.change ul li img{border:0;}
.change ul li a:link, .change ul li a:visited{display:block;}
.change ul li a:hover, .change ul li a:active{display:block;}	
.change ul li:hover{display:block;}

/* ------------- copyright ------------- */
#footer{ clear:both; display:block; min-height:250px; padding:0px 0 0 0}
#foot{ clear:both; margin:auto; width:1000px; min-height:500px padding:0px 0 0 0;}
#foot img a { border:0}
.fb { background:#fff; width:235px}
.copy_box { width:1000px;padding:0 0 20px 0;margin:50px auto 0; border-bottom:px solid #6f8c36}
.copy_box .logo2 { width:;margin:0 0 0 70px; float:left} 
.copy_box th { margin:0 10px; border-left:1px solid #fff;border-right:1px solid #fff;}
.copy_box tr th a{color:#fff;font-size:12px;text-align: left; vertical-align: top; height:45px;}
.copy_box tr td a:hover {color: #000;}
.copy_box2 { line-height:24px;padding:12px 0 0 0;border-top:1px solid #fff }
.copy{color:#fff;font-size:; display:block; text-align: left; overflow:hidden;padding:0px 0; }
.copy a{ color:#fff; margin:0 5px;} .copy a:hover{ color:#ff0;}
.design{color:#fff;font-size:12px;text-align:right;display: none; clear:both;margin-top:-3px;}
.design a{ color:#fff;}  .design a:hover{ color:#000;}


.language a.fb{display: inline-block;width: 15px; height: 15px; background:url(../../images/temp_a/fb-1.png) no-repeat;}
.language a.fb:hover{background:url(../../images/temp_a/fb-2.png) no-repeat;}
.language a.weibo{display: inline-block;width: 20px; height: 15px; background:url(../../images/temp_a/weibo-1.png) no-repeat;}
.language a.weibo:hover{ background:url(../../images/temp_a/weibo-2.png) no-repeat;}

